Design that matches the dwelling and the block
Start through analyzing your structure. A undeniable ranch begs for smooth eaves and a hot hue. A two-tale with dormers can control roofline highlights plus a gentle flooring layer alongside paths or hedges. Brick wants hotter whites, vinyl siding tolerates cooler tones. If your street leans conventional, pure white or hot white is safe. If your pals swing formidable, upload shade with restraint, targeting bushes or a gable triangle in preference to every line.
Consistency sells the layout. Match shade temperature and bulb model throughout the major substances. Warm white round 2700 to 3000K creates that candlelight really feel. Cool white, 4000K and up, makes snow and ice appearance crisp and up to date. Mixing heat white on the roof and funky white inside the shrubs basically constantly reads sloppy until you’re deliberately developing zones.
For rooflines, C9 LED bulbs on custom-minimize cords appearance best from the street. They’re higher, they read virtually from 50 ft, and they arise to the wind more beneficial than mini lights. For dense shrubs, 5 mm minis, usually which is called wide-angle LEDs, give even policy cover without warm spots. Tree wrapping works whilst the spacing is tight and the development is intentional; haphazard spirals will betray you the second one a department sags after a rain.

LED vs incandescent, and the factual math
Incandescent has romance. It additionally has warmness, weight, and electricity draw that upload up over a 6-week run. Modern LED bulbs eventually supply the glow without the load. A one hundred-foot incandescent C9 roofline can run 500 to seven-hundred watts. The identical succeed in with caliber LEDs pulls 50 to ninety watts. Over December, that’s the change among a modest bump on your invoice and a number that makes you reconsider custom.
Brightness is some other misunderstood piece. LED “brightness” isn't really simply watts; it’s lumens and the lens. Faceted LED C9s throw a softer, diamond-pattern glow that a few of us love. Smooth-lens C9s learn cleanser and brighter from the street. If you lean traditional, seek hot white LEDs labeled 2700K with a top CRI, generally 80 or superior, so foliage and brick appear traditional.

The anatomy of a issue-loose season
You can are expecting maximum mid-December headaches at deploy time. Here’s a realistic sample that continues you from spending Saturday tracing a useless segment with chilly arms.
- Test every little thing on the ground Plug strings into the precise timer and extension twine you’ll use, not just an indoor outlet. Bad cords monitor themselves whilst beneath load. Label anything else that blinks or dims so you rely the way it’s purported to behave in context. Protect the first connection The plug closest to the outlet is the most vulnerable. Keep it underneath the eave or interior a weatherproof box. Drip loops evade water from chasing the cord good into the plug. If an outlet sits in a wind-facing wall without a safe haven, add a wire conceal that closes across the hooked up plugs. Give traces room to enlarge Plastic contracts inside the chilly. If you pull rooflines guitar-string tight in sixty five-level weather, they're going to curb and dad clips after a cold snap. Leave the tiniest slack, invisible from the road, to take in wintry weather movement.

Trees: the showpieces that take a look at your patience
Wrapping a 20-foot maple seems magical and eats time. Expect about a hundred to a hundred and fifty feet of mini lights in keeping with vertical 6 toes of trunk with tight spacing. If you most effective have two strings and a Saturday sundown, cognizance on the trunk and primary two sought after limbs. Dense wraps on a smaller area glance far higher than skinny spirals up a tall trunk. For evergreens, layer lighting deeper in the direction of the trunk in preference to draping the the front like a curtain. It takes extra strings, but the tree glows from within and holds shape within the wind.
In wetter yards, guard the base connections with raised bricks or a small plastic cowl to hinder plugs out of puddles. Label both run so you can promptly isolate a segment if a string fails all over the season.
